此SDK运行最底要求PHP版本5.3.3, 建议在PHP7运行以获取最佳性能。
微信的部分接口需要缓存数据在本地,因此对目录需要有写权限。
我们鼓励大家使用composer来管理您的第三方库,方便后期更新操作(尤其是接口类)。
近期access_token经常无故失效,SDK已经加入失败状态检测,重新获取access_token并返回结果.
此SDK已经历经数个线上项目验证及考验,可靠性与稳定性极高,欢迎fork此项目。
使用前需先打开微信帐号的开发模式,详细步骤请查看微信公众平台接口使用说明:
微信公众平台: http://mp.weixin.qq.com/wiki/
微信企业平台: http://qydev.weixin.qq.com/wiki/
微信开放平台:https://open.weixin.qq.com/
微信支付接入文档:https://mp.weixin.qq.com/cgi-bin/readtemplate?t=business/course2_tmpl&lang=zh_CN
微信商户平台:https://pay.weixin.qq.com
SDK 为开源项目,你可以把它用于任何地址,并不受任何约束,欢迎fork项目。
通过 Github 下载 SDK 源代码
通过 OSChina 下载 SDK 源代码
通过 Composer 包管理工具下载 SDK 源代码
接入验证 (初级权限)
自动回复(文本、图片、语音、视频、音乐、图文) (初级权限)
菜单操作(查询、创建、删除) (菜单权限)
客服消息(文本、图片、语音、视频、音乐、图文) (认证权限)
二维码(创建临时、永久二维码,获取二维码URL) (服务号、认证权限)
长链接转短链接接口 (服务号、认证权限)
标签操作(查询、创建、修改、移动用户到标签) (认证权限)
网页授权(基本授权,用户信息授权) (服务号、认证权限)
用户信息(查询用户基本信息、获取关注者列表) (认证权限)
多客服功能(客服管理、获取客服记录、客服会话管理) (认证权限)
媒体文件(上传、获取) (认证权限)
高级群发 (认证权限)
模板消息(设置所属行业、添加模板、发送模板消息) (服务号、认证权限)
卡券管理(创建、修改、删除、发放、门店管理等) (认证权限)
语义理解 (服务号、认证权限)
获取微信服务器IP列表 (初级权限)
微信JSAPI授权(获取ticket、获取签名) (初级权限)
数据统计(用户、图文、消息、接口分析数据) (认证权限)
微信支付(网页支付、扫码支付、交易退款、给粉丝打款)(认证服务号并开通支付)
初级权限:基本权限,任何正常的公众号都有此权限
菜单权限:正常的服务号、认证后的订阅号拥有此权限
认证权限:分为订阅号、服务号认证,如前缀服务号则仅认证的服务号有此权限,否则为认证后的订阅号、服务号都有此权限
支付权限:仅认证后的服务号可以申请此权限
关于PHP微信SDK 此SDK运行最底要求PHP版本5.3.3, 建议在PHP7运行以获取最佳性能。 微信的部分接口需要缓存数据在本地,因此对目录需要有写权限。 我们鼓励大家使用composer来管理您的第三方库,方便后期更新操作(尤其是接口类)。 近期access_token经常无故失效,SDK已经加入失败状态检测,重新获取access_token并返回结果. 此SDK已经历经数个线上项目验
Android导包报错: Could not resolve com.tencent.mm.opensdk:wechat-sdk-android-with-mta:+. 解决方案 到https://bintray.com/wechat-sdk-team/maven/com.tencent.mm.opensdk%3Awechat-sdk-android-with-mta找到详细版本,指定详细版本
准备工作: 1.引入微信SDK(cdn或npm) 2.公众号注册支付的域名路径和开发者 开始调用支付 注册信息: 一般由页面初始化时调用后端接口,一般参数传{ 当前页面域名路径 Url & openId & orderId(订单ID) }之类的,得到注册信息 1. 调用支付方法前要 注册调用的方法(API): wx.config({ debug: fals
<?php class Wxsdk { private $appId; private $appSecret; /* * 这里为威狮码的公众号的openid和appsecret,如果配置到其他的子商家会出现需要关注威狮码公众号, * 则需要获取数据库的vender表里面的openid和appsecret * */ public fun
<?php define("TOKEN", "weixin"); define('APP_ID', 'wx1ef130fb414dc2d2');//改成自己的APPID define('APP_SECRET', 'f4c4862dad3fe3f1c72eb8a3919e1b4d');//改成自己的APPSECRET $wechatObj = new wechatCallbackapiTes
微信公众号API开发SDK wechat-java-sdk 实例功能: 1、IP归属地查询 2、聊天机器人 3、手机号码归属地查询 4、今日油价查询 5、天气,邮编,海拔.. 查询 Maven 坐标 com.baomidou wechat-sdk 1.b.0 使用简单 /** * 微信测试 * * 访问地址: http://域名/test.html ,注意!请使用 80 端口。 * */ @
在使用微信支付官方SDK时,发现成功的回调处理程序无法正常调用,经审查,是 lib/WxPay.Api.php 中第415中使用了 $xml = $GLOBALS['HTTP_RAW_POST_DATA']; 而该语句只有在php.ini设置后才可使用,导致xml输入数据获取不到。 改为 $xml = file_get_contents("php://input"); 则可以适用一切情况。 还是希
最近看一一下微信的js-sdk,发现功能比较多的,而且也比较好用。然后自己按照极课学院上面的内容学习了一下,感觉接口调用还是蛮简单的一件事情,问题就在于自己的公众号的接口能实现的还是比较少的,很多功能的权限都没有。 注意文档和php的说明以及使用sample,自己都有的,官方给出的里面js-sdk是不用动的。 这里自己接下来给出一个样例的书写: <?php require_once "jssdk.
一、项目介绍 两个文件实现微信官方支付(native·APIv3)的发起支付和回调应答功能 二、准备资料 商户号:需要使用到营业执照注册商户 appid:小程序或者订阅号的appid APIv3秘钥:32位秘钥,APIv2秘钥为16位,不要混淆 证书序号:apiclient_key.pem文件中的秘钥,需要将该文件改为txt后缀,然后获取其中的秘钥 三、支付代码 1.index.php文件 //支
微信的API是基于HTTP协议的,与语言无关,这里用curl调用 protected httpPost($url,$jsonData); { $curl = curl_init(); curl_setopt($curl, CURLOPT_URL, $url); curl_setopt($curl, CURLOPT_SSL_VERIFYPEER, FALSE); curl_seto
安卓微信的api,个人微信开发API协议,微信 ipad sdk,微信ipad协议,微信web版接口api,微信网页版接口,微信电脑版sdk,微信开发sdk,微信开发API,微信协议,微信接口文档sdk,替代微信ipad协议的api接口,网页个人微信api分享,微信机器人SDK接口API,个人微信号API接口,微信群API接口 1、基础消息类型 1、客户端发送的心跳包HeartBeatReq =
wechat-sdk 是微信 API 开发 SDK。具体使用方法请看测试用例。
微信公众平台 PHP 开发包,细化了微信的各项接口操作。调用官方API,具有更灵活的消息分类响应方式,支持链式调用操作 。 主要功能 接入验证 (初级权限) 自动回复(文本、图片、语音、视频、音乐、图文) (初级权限) 菜单操作(查询、创建、删除) (菜单权限) 客服消息(文本、图片、语音、视频、音乐、图文) (认证权限) 二维码(创建临时、永久二维码,获取二维码URL) (服务号、认证权限) 长
yii2-wechat-sdk 是基于 Yii2 实现的微信API(公众号,企业号)高效率(绝对的!)SDK. 目前有3个主要文件可以使用 Wechat.php 旧版微信公众号操作类(在新版[1.0]发布后会删除) MpWechat.php 新版微信公众号操作类(更标准,更完善), 如果您是新使用该库请按照文档说明替换旧版Wechat.php使用 QyWechat.php 新版微信企业号操作
微信公众号API开发SDK wechat-java-sdk 演示demo:http://git.oschina.net/juapk/wechat-mp 实例功能: 1、IP归属地查询 2、聊天机器人 3、手机号码归属地查询 4、今日油价查询 5、天气,邮编,海
WeChat SDK for Go WeChat SDK 是一个Golang版本微信SDK,简单、易用。 快速开始 以下是一个处理消息接收以及回复的例子: //使用memcache保存access_token,也可选择redis或自定义cachewc := wechat.NewWechat()memory := cache.NewMemory()cfg := &offConfig.Config{
本文向大家介绍利用django+wechat-python-sdk 创建微信服务器接入的方法,包括了利用django+wechat-python-sdk 创建微信服务器接入的方法的使用技巧和注意事项,需要的朋友参考一下 1、版本说明 :python 2.7.10, Django (1.6.11.6),centos7 2、步骤说明: A、django 建立项目 之后启动服务器,看看是否正确: 配置